A pair of mournful eyes peeks out from between metallic bars. Whiskers twitch in anticipation, ears cock, and a bit head tilts as a baby and his dad and mom stroll by. Will this household be the one?
This state of affairs is replayed hundreds of thousands of occasions every year around the nation. Animals which are both misplaced or now not needed by their house owners are dropped off at animal shelters, the place they're housed and cared for- however usually solely quickly. Sadly, shelters are the final cease for greater than half of the animals that find yourself there. Solely about half of the animals that enter a shelter will ever return to their authentic proprietor or discover a brand new house. The remaining must be euthanized.
In this text, we’ll check out how animal shelters work, see how animals are cared for whereas they're there, and learn the way shelters and animal rescue organizations are serving to misplaced pets discover loving properties. They're nonprofit businesses. A few of them are run by native governments' animal control companies and others act as fully unbiased entities. There is not a nationwide company that oversees animal shelters; nevertheless, the Humane Society of the United States (HSUS), the American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als, and software de telemarketing different nonprofit organizations which are dedicated to animal welfare present the funding and tips to assist animal shelters function successfully.
Up to now, "strays" have been rounded up by "canine catchers" and taken to the "canine pound." At the moment the language used to explain the method is way gentler. "Animal management officers" discover "homeless" animals and take them to "shelters," the place they're cared for till they are often "adopted." These new expressions replicate society's altering attitudes about animal welfare. Many animal shelters will take nearly each sort of domesticated animal, together with birds, rabbits, and even horses, however by far the principle residents are cats and canine. Between 6 and eight million canine and cats are taken to shelters annually, in keeping with the Humane Society. Some are introduced in by homeowners who can not keep the animals. Others are discovered roaming the streets and introduced in by animal management officers.
In an excellent scenario, an animal will solely keep in a shelter till its proprietor returns or it's adopted. Sadly, shelters haven't got sufficient room to indefinitely home the entire animals they obtain. Greater than half of all cats and canines that enter shelters are put to sleep as a result of they're too sick or outdated, or they do not discover properties.
How lengthy an animal can stay in a shelter relies upon solely native legal guidelines and the person shelter's guidelines. Though the Humane Society recommends that shelters hold strays for at the very least 5 days, the precise variety of days can range based mostly on the area within the shelter, as effectively because the well being and adoptability of the animals. A smaller variety of shelters solely settle for restricted numbers of animals however promise to care for them till they're adopted. These are referred to as "no kill" shelters. Regardless of the title, although, these shelters will euthanize animals which are too outdated or sick to care for anymore.
